Les ingénieurs DevOps s'appuient généralement sur le système d'exploitation Linux. La maîtrise des commandes Linux de base est essentielle pour une gestion efficace du système. Cet article présentera les commandes de base pour utiliser Linux dans la pratique DevOps.
Vous pouvez utiliser la commande ls pour répertorier les fichiers et répertoires dans le répertoire de travail actuel.
Photos
Comme vous pouvez le voir, vous pouvez utiliser la commande ls pour afficher tous les répertoires et fichiers du répertoire actuel.
Pour afficher des informations détaillées sur un fichier, utilisez l'option -l :
Photos
Lorsque vous utilisez ls -l, vous verrez des informations détaillées sur chaque fichier et répertoire telles que les autorisations, le propriétaire, le groupe, la taille et la date de modification.
cd est utilisée pour naviguer entre les répertoires. Pour vous déplacer vers un répertoire spécifique, utilisez :
cd /chemin/vers/répertoire
Pour monter d'un niveau : cd ..
Ainsi, la commande cd (abréviation de « changer de répertoire ») est une instruction de ligne de commande qui bascule vers un répertoire différent afin d'explorer et d'interagir avec les fichiers et sous-répertoires de ce répertoire spécifique.
Les commandes de moins en plus sont utilisées pour afficher le contenu d'un fichier sous Linux sans avoir à ouvrir complètement le fichier. Ils sont utilisés pour visualiser les parties d'un fichier une par une, ce qui permet aux développeurs de lire plus facilement les fichiers volumineux.
Ces deux commandes sont utiles lorsque vous souhaitez vérifier rapidement le contenu d'un fichier sans lire tout le contenu d'un coup.
Vous pouvez l'essayer vous-même : récupérez un fichier et entrez : moins de nom de fichier ou plus de nom de fichier
Il existe également deux commandes disponibles pour lire des fichiers volumineux. La commande head est utilisée pour afficher le début du fichier, tandis que la commande tail affiche la fin du fichier. Ces deux commandes sont utiles lorsque vous travaillez avec des fichiers volumineux et il vous suffit d'afficher le début ou la fin. la tête et la queue, c'est comme lire la première ou la dernière page d'un livre sans lire le livre en entier.
La commande tactile n'effectue qu'une seule tâche : vous créez un fichier vide. Nano, en revanche, ressemble davantage à un éditeur de texte. Il crée non seulement des fichiers, mais prend également en charge l'écriture et la modification du contenu des fichiers. Ainsi, touch peut fournir un fichier vide, tandis que nano permet en outre d'ajouter et de modifier du texte dans ce fichier.
Photos
éditeur nano
Dans l'éditeur de texte nano, vous pouvez utiliser des commandes pour effectuer diverses tâches. Pour enregistrer les modifications, cliquez sur Ctrl + O, confirmez le nom du fichier et appuyez sur Entrée. Quitter nano est aussi simple que de cliquer sur Ctrl + X, et s'il y a des modifications non enregistrées, vous serez invité à enregistrer avant de quitter. Utilisez les touches fléchées pour naviguer dans l'éditeur. Pour couper, copier et coller du texte, utilisez des commandes telles que Ctrl + K, Alt + ^ et Ctrl + U. La recherche de texte peut être effectuée avec Ctrl + W, tandis que le remplacement de texte peut être effectué avec Ctrl +. Si vous devez accéder à une ligne spécifique, appuyez sur Ctrl + _ et entrez le numéro de ligne. Ces commandes font de nano un éditeur de texte convivial, permettant aux développeurs d'effectuer facilement des opérations de base.
Utilisez la commande mkdir pour créer un répertoire : mkdir directory_name créera un répertoire nommé directory_name (le développeur peut choisir n'importe quel nom)
Utilisez la commande rm pour supprimer des fichiers. Pour supprimer un répertoire, l'option -r est requise :
rm nom de fichier supprimer le fichier
rm -r directory_name supprime un répertoire (utilisez rm -r avec prudence car cela supprimera récursivement le répertoire et son contenu.)
La commande file détermine le type de fichier : file filename Elle affichera le type de fichier.
La commande find recherche les fichiers et les répertoires : find /path/to/search -name "filename"
grep est un outil puissant qui permet de rechercher des mots ou des modèles spécifiques dans des fichiers. Lorsqu'un développeur recherche un mot-clé spécifique dans un fichier, il tape simplement grep, suivi du mot-clé qu'il souhaite rechercher et du nom du fichier. grep affichera toutes les lignes du fichier contenant le mot-clé que vous recherchez. Il fonctionne comme un détective de texte : il trouve et met en évidence les informations nécessaires dans les fichiers, ce qui en fait une commande utile pour l'exploration et l'analyse de texte.
grep "keyword" filename
Pour rechercher un répertoire de manière récursive :
grep -r "keyword" /path/to/search
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!